With Liverpool keen, BILD says the Premier League champions are also taking an interest in Bellingham.
While City are also said to be closely monitoring Declan Rice, Bellingham has also apparently been identified as a potential replacement for 36-year-old Fernandinho, who is on a one-year contract and is unlikely to sign a new one due to his age.
Bellingham came up against City aged 17 in the Champions League last season at the quarter-final stage and shone, seeing a goal harshly chalked off in the first leg and scoring the opener at the Westfalenstadion in the second leg as Pep Guardiola's side won 4-2 on aggregate.
Speaking about Bellingham's performances, Guardiola said previously: "I can't believe he's only 17. Maybe he's a liar."
